JOB DESCRIPTION / ROLE

Employment: Full Time

• Responsible for procurement of goods or services for QD projects in Asia and Africa
• Ensure that QD secures the best deals for materials and services obtained
• Manage and prepare project-related contracts ensuring alignment with the respective project's needs

Tendering:
• Liaise and communicate with relevant departments on materials or services required to deliver the scope of work and fulfill the needs at QO, including consultant/contractor/construction materials, etc.
• Implement standardized tendering methods for project procurement, using standard templates, tools, and documents that facilitate tender preparation
• Assist in maintaining an accurate vendor database (contractors, suppliers, consultants); ensure the database reflects the latest information on pricing, delivery time, and resources
• Manage end-to-end RFP process-from bid scoping, bid conditioning and evaluation (technical and commercial), shortlisting/selection to award
• Prepare invitation letter in case of pre-qualification and/or, shortlisting for tender Issues at QD
• Assist with the preparation of tender documentation with guidance and assistance from relevant departments advising on the most suitable contracting strategy given the scope of work
• Prepare contract documentation to ensure clarity of scope and requirements for deliverables and timing in line with QD objectives, draft contract agreements with the most compatible legal and commercial terms
• Issue documents/contracts for review by the Manager. C&P Projects and Development - Asia and Africa
• Draft responses to tender queries that relate specifically to contractual, commercial, and financial aspects of the tender agreement
• Recommend vendors based on bids along with vendor scorecards
• Create and maintain a list of Tier 1, 2, and 3 suppliers and their performance
• Collect feedback from relevant departments on supplier / service performance
• Assist in negotiation with contractors to ensure the highest quality service at the most effective price

Contract processes:
• Carry out the evaluation and agreement on all variations. change orders or concession requests with the contractor/consultant: and prepare submission together with requesting department to Tenders Committee for approval
• Prepare financial statements during the period of the contract, detailing the financial position for the requesting departments
• Coordinate supplier/contractor payments with Finance/Accounting department
• Undertake contract-related processes and monitor contract progress

Control mechanisms:
• Monitor the work of the awarded contractor/consultant/stakeholder by liaising with relevant departments, to ensure compliance with the contract
• Take actions/escalate when the contract Is not being adhered to
• Review disputes with contractors related to project procurement/contracts
• Negotiate and recommend the best way forward to resolve disputes to ensure satisfaction of both parties; liaise with relevant departments (e.g., legal, finance, etc.) as needed for proper dispute management

Data and Reporting:
• Ensure maintenance and update of data such as information about contractor's prices and receipts and records of purchased goods
• Update data such as changes in information about suppliers' products and prices
• Develop reports on project procurement functions

Other duties:
• Assist in the preparation of timely and accurate MIS statements and reports

ABOUT THE COMPANY

Qatar Project Management (QPM) is an independent subsidiary of Barwa Real Estate Development Company that provides expertise in Project Management, Design Management, Construction Management, and Contract Administration together with other associated Project Management functions. Established in 2008, QPM is centralized platform for provision of Project Management services to Barwa and Qatari Diar as well as local and international markets. QPM provides these services through an in-house team of highly-skilled, motivated, and qualified professionals supported by state-of-the-art information technology and highly-effective Project Management systems.
